On May 16, 1933 Richard M. Hollingshead Jr. was awarded U.S. Patent #1,909,537 for the original concept and technology behind the drive-in theater. Three weeks later, he opened the first drive-in in Pennsauken, NJ. And the first movie? Wives Beware! By the early 1960's, there were close to 4,000 drive-in theaters in the U.S. alone.
